I-7530A ~ NEW ~

RS-232/485/422 to CAN Converter

   
 
     
 

CAN (Controller Area Network) is a serial bus system especially suited to structure intelligent industry devices networks and build smart automatic control systems. The following figure shows the application architecture for I-7530A modules. The PC can be the CAN host, monitor or HMI to access/control the CAN device through the CAN network by the I-7530A Converter. The programmable RS-232/485/422 device (For example: I-8411/I-8431/I-8811/I-8831/W-8031/W-8331/W-8731 embedded controller) can use the serial port to connect to the CAN network via the I-7530A module. In order to use the CAN network with traditional RS-232/485/422 devices, we provide a way to achieve this purpose. The I-7530A is designed to unleash the power of CAN bus via RS-232/485/422 communication method. It accurately converts messages between CAN and RS-232/485/422 networks. This module let you to communicate with CAN devices easily from any PC or devices with RS-232/485/422 interface.

Moreover, we expand the functionalities of I-7530A for some special application. In pair connection mode, I-7530A can be used to connect PC with other RS-232/485/422 devices at the same time. The application architecture may be as follows.

3000V isolation on CAN side
The CAN port of I-7530A is an isolated with 3000V isolation. This isolation can protect the local RS-232/485/422 devices from the damage signal coming from CAN network.

Watchdog inside
The I-7530A Watchdog is a hardware reset circuit to monitor the I-7530A’s operation status. When working in harsh or noisy environment, the I-7530A may be down by the external signal. The circuit may let the I-7530A to work continuously and never halt.

Power and Error indicator display
There are two indicators on the I-7530A.The power indicator can help user to check whether the I-7530A is standby or transmitting/receiving messages. The Error indicator will be turned on when some errors occur on the I-7530A.

  Features
 
     
 
  • Microprocessor inside with 20MHz
  • CAN interface connector: D-Sub 9-pin
  • 82C250 CAN transceiver
  • Built-in CAN/RS-232/485/422 Converter firmware
  • Max transmission speed up to 1M bps for CAN and 115.2K bps for RS-232/485/422
  • Software configurable CAN and RS-232/485/422 communication parameters
  • Max transmission distance over 1000m (follow CAN specification)
  • Support both CAN 2.0A and CAN 2.0B
  • Built-in jumper to select 120 ohm terminal resister
  • Mount easily on DIN-rail
  • Power, data flow and error indicator for CAN and RS-232/485/422
  • Watchdog inside
  • Support transparent communication mode
  • Provide the transparent communication between the RS-232/485/422 devices via CAN bus.
  • Enable different RS-232/485/422 devices into an individual group in CAN bus network.
    (Full-duplex communication mode of RS-232/422 devices is not supported)

  Hardware Specifications
 
     
 
  • RS-232 interface connector: RXD, TXD, GND
  • RS-485 interface connector: D+, D-
  • RS-422 interface connector: Tx+, Tx-, Rx+, Rx-
  • CAN interface connector: D-Sub 9-pin
  • Isolation voltage: 3000Vrms on the CAN side
  • Repeater request: over than 1000m (suggestion)
  • Accessories: One D-Sub 9-pin cable
  • Dimensions: 118mm x 72mm x 33mm
  • Power requirement: Unregulated 10~30 Vdc with protection from power reversals
  • Power consumption: 1W
  • Operating temperature: -25℃ to +75℃
  • Storage temperature: -40℃ to +80℃
  • Communication speed:
        115.2K bps max for RS-232/485/422
        1M bps max for CAN
